The Lost Mission from D3 BFG Edition might be a strong candidate for what happens between D3 and ROE.


The Lost Mission is a side story that starts as soon as doomguy reaches the enpro facility in the main game (it even uses basically the same cinematic) and you play as one of the marines from that incident and then completely breaks away from that storyline with the exception of visiting some of the same locations.

The expansion is another potential side story that starts at some unknown point in the original storyline but seemingly after the demonic invasion begins and Betruger has become Maledict, which is shown at the very end of the main story, so somewhere towards the end of the original campaign but potentially after it. As an expansion I don't know that they were all that worried about whether it was going to fit with canon or not.

In a PDA in Doom 3 (I think it was McNeil's) there's a reference to something called "The McNeil Projects" being closed down after she returns to Earth. This is the same McNeil that gives you missions in ROE. Also, in one of the Cavern levels late in the game, you come across 4 floating stone egg-like structures, one of which is damaged and not floating anymore as I recall. You also find a video log talking about 3 "artifacts" that were recovered, separate from the Soul Cube. You find 3 artifacts during ROE.

While still somewhat shadowy, it's not a complete mystery. UAC was also studying these 3 artifacts with another team, led by McNeil, and when the main project went to Hell, they sent her back a year later to try to salvage what they could from her project, and then the events of ROE happen.
